The Nibley Children's Theatre's first show, The Selfish Giant, was presented in 1983 with a handful of local children on a grassy hill in Andher Park.  As the program became a staple in the community, a stage was built, named after the founding director, Jessie Datwyler. Over the years, thousands of children have grown up on this stage, found a voice in the crowd, and gained confidence and courage through their experiences here.
Today we still have many people in our community who were in some of those first shows, and now watch their own children enjoy the uplifting experiences of singing, dancing and acting.


Performances: Thursday June 18th & Friday June 19th 

Location:  All rehearsals and performances are at Andher Park (294 W 3200 S, Nibley)


Registration:  (must be a Nibley resident): 
 Feb 1- March 12th 
​

​Cost: This program is Free, however we require that each family volunteer a minimum of 6 hours in helping make costumes, lead groups, craft projects, create scenery, etc.  (See the Volunteer Information tab for more info.)

Rehearsals:  Monday-Friday in the mornings, June 8-June 17th  
Due to our limited number of practices, all cast members and crew must be at EVERY rehearsal in order to do the show. 
​Detailed Practice Schedule


Cast: During this two-week program, your child will learn at least one song and dance, how to perform on stage, and will have a lot of fun! Cast members with speaking parts will be required to spend more time at practices than those children who are only in a group number. 

​Student Volunteers:  We are in need of teens (age 15+)  to be Student Stage Director, Student Choreographer, Student Music Director, Student Costume Designer and even group leaders! This is a great leadership opportunity...  Please send us an email and let us know how you would like to help.
 

Stage Crew: Older children (13+) can also sign up to be stage crew; however, please note that stage crew members will be required to be at all "lead character" practices. These sometimes run from 7:30-11/11:30
